I have had my 05 QX in the dealer 6 times now , the satellite radio that they added ( same as factory system) keeps cutting out (says aquiring signal) they said that they changed the Sirius main unit twice and the antenna twice. My antenna is mounted to the right of my rear view mirror on the inside of the glass, should I have them put it outside. on a 2 hour drive from sandiego my sat will cut out up to 7 times excluding the normal cutting out under overpasses.sometimes it even just goes out while I am parked listing to it. any advice would be appreciated.

Depends on the type antenna

My dealer screwed up the install and tried to put a non through glass antenna in the place the sigma (sirius interior glass mount ant.)antenna is supposed to go. It has to be the SIGMA antenna to work. if they try to put a normal antenna in that location the antenna is upside down (metal base plate facing the sat) and it will actually block the signal.

My install was a kit supplied from Nissan with the sigma installation instructions and a roof mount antenna (GO FIGURE) luckiley I caught them before they stuck the antenna and put the car back together (of course that was 8 hours into what should be a 1 hour install :censor:
